ABOUT DOROT

Founded in 1976, DOROT (“generations” in Hebrew) is a non-profit social services agency that facilitates a dynamic partnership between older adults, volunteers, and professionals to address the challenges of an aging population. DOROT is dedicated to enhancing the lives of older adults to help them live more independently and as valued community members. Compassionate care and a commitment to excellence are hallmarks of DOROT’s programs and staff. The agency is a recognized innovative leader in mobilizing volunteers and community and supportive services. Comprehensive programs – conducted onsite, in the home, remotely, and in the community – combat loneliness and social isolation.

Reporting to the Chief People & Culture Officer, your responsibilities will include:

People Operations and Culture

· Work with Finance to process bi-weekly payroll, checking for full completion of staff timesheets and other pay cycle exceptions to ensure smooth and accurate process. Submit payroll in manager’s absence.

· Serve as initial point of contact for employee questions on payroll, benefits, policy, etc. and work with 3rd party vendors to troubleshoot and resolve employees’ issues.

· Onboard new employees, set them up in payroll and benefits, and ensure they have access to necessary resources.

· Process offboarding with all benefits carriers.

· Take leadership role on the Staff Activity Committee on staff events focused on creating and maintaining a culture of collaboration, inclusion and belonging.

· Coordinate employee milestone and life event recognition.

· Create PowerPoint deck for monthly All-Staff meetings.

· Assist Chief People Officer with projects and initiatives as they arise.

Talent Acquisition

· Own all functions of the talent acquisition process, including collaborating with hiring managers to create job descriptions and interview guides, posting job opportunities, sourcing and screening candidates, scheduling interviews, and conducting reference checks.

· Maintain our applicant tracking system (BambooHR), ensuring a timely response to all applicants and moving qualified candidates through the recruitment process efficiently.

· Assess existing workflows and make recommendations to help streamline recruitment and onboarding processes.

· Identify and manage creative ways to source candidates for niche roles with a focus of recruiting a diverse workforce.
